[Take again St.Mark ii.

3, in which the order in [Greek: pros auton paralytikon pherontes],--is changed by [Symbol: Aleph]BL into [Greek: pherontes pros auton paralytikon].

A few words are needed to explain to those who have not carefully examined the passage the effect of this apparently slight alteration.

Our Lord was in a house at Capernaum with a thick crowd of people around Him: there was no room even at the door.
Whilst He was there teaching, a company of people come to Him ([Greek: erchontai pros auton]), four of the party carrying a paralytic on a bed.
When they arrive at the house, a few of the company, enough to represent the whole, force their way in and reach Him: but on looking back they see that the rest are unable to bring the paralytic near to Him ([Greek: prosengisai auto][338]).

Upon which they all go out and uncover the roof, take up the sick man on his bed, and the rest of the familiar story unfolds itself.
